Get yourself a couple of 2x8 chunks of wood. Hole saw one of them first, put the other on the back side, C clamp them in a fashion that doesn't bend the fender all up. The side that is already sawed will act as a real nice guide. I do this when I need to make oval holes and it works really well. I will also serve as an easy way to make sure the hole ends up where you want it. You can use this method at an angle also if you need to.
